Iris Vernekohl

Scholars at Risk

Iris Vernekohl is Senior Policy Advisor for Global Engagement at Ruhr University Bochum and a member of the steering committee of the German Section of the Scholars at Risk Network, a global network dedicated to protecting threatened scholars and defending academic freedom. Through its work, Scholars at Risk provides temporary academic placements, advisory support, and advocacy for researchers facing persecution, imprisonment, or censorship, while systematically monitoring attacks on higher education worldwide. Drawing on this experience, she contributes to the discussion by highlighting academic freedom as a fundamental human right and a globally endangered public good. She also brings concrete insights into real cases of intimidation, political pressure, and displacement within the international academic community.
